Accountants Office
July 15. 1798
I Certify that there is due to Jeremiah Parker Siger of a Battalion of Militia Artillery raised into Service to Suppress an Insurrection in the Western Counties of Penn.a in 1794 the sum of Fifty Six Dollars & [undecipherable] being for Ration[s] returns & Forage from 4 [undecipherable] to 4 Dec.r 1798 inclusively.
W. S.
Dolrs 56.60
The Secretary of War
